Germany/China: Pharma tech merger delayed for ongoing review

 |  February 14, 2014

German pharmaceutical technology firm Merck announced that the anticipated timetable for its acquisition of UK-based AZ Electronic Materials has been extended due to the ongoing merger review by Chinese regulators.

    Reports say the company extended its acquisition offer until the last day of February as China’s Ministry of Commerce continues to review the deal.

    While the deal is delayed, Merck has also announced antitrust clearance for the deal from Japanese regulators. Clearance has already been granted in Germany, Taiwan and the US, say reports.
